ATRO Suspension Stabilizer Bar
ATRO SW5929000
Sway Bar Assembly - 19.5 in. Arm, 58mm OD, 52 in. Axle Spacing, with Bushings
- Manufacturer
- ATRO
- Part Type
- Suspension Stabilizer Bar
Our Price
- Fetching our lowest price...
$$1,308.49
In stock
Checking stock...